29th December 1894: A painting, Give Me The Lowest Place, designed by Sir Edward Burne-Jones dedicated to the Glory of God and in memory of poet Christina Georgina Rossetti at Christ Church in Woburn Square, London. (Photo by Rischgitz/Getty Images)
